Union Baptist Church Holds Free Mission Project

By Betsy Finklea
Union Baptist Church held their semi-annual mission project – a free yard sale –  recently.
A couple of hundred people turned out to browse free items including clothes, household items, furniture, baby items, and more.  They even had a stove, beds, and recliners.  Rev. Dean Parker, pastor of Union Baptist Church, said that someone could have set up a home with the items they had available.  Those who came to the free yard sale even had the opportunity to leave with a free hot dog lunch.
Rev. Parker said they collect items and hold the free yard sale in the spring and fall, usually in April and October, although this year’s event was delayed until May.
They spread the word about the event through the newspaper, signs, social media, and good old-fashioned word of mouth.
Nothing is wasted.  Any leftovers from the event go to Promised Land or to Trinity in Latta.
